| NQYC RACE MARKS AND COURSES GUIDE 2022 (Approximate Measured Positions as at 25/6/22) |
||||
| INSHORE | ||||
| Mark Name | Type | Lat | Long | Notes |
| 1 (Pier Outer Dist) | Pink Spherical Buoy | N52 12.96 | W004 21.22 | Can be used as ODM for pier starts/finishes |
| 2 | Flouro Orange Can with Flag | N52 13.11 | W004 21.53 | |
| 3 | Flouro Orange Can with Flag | N52 13.28 | W004 20.94 | |
| Ina | North Cardinal | N52 13.11 | W004 20.64 | Caution - Reef to NE/SE of mark |
| 4 | Flouro Orange Can with Flag | N52 12.84 | W004 20.56 | Caution - Reef to NE/SE of mark |
| 5 | Flouro Orange Can with Flag | N52 12.92 | W004 21.13 | Caution - isolated rocks inshore/ towards Penpolion |
| RNLI | Large Flat Orange Mooring Buoy | N52 12.94 | W004 21.04 | Warps & green bouy not considered part of mark. |
| OOD | Flouro Orange mark with black 'line' around centre | Various | Various | Temporary mark laid by OOD near a suitable raace mark for a beat start. |
| OFFSHORE | ||||
| Northerly | Yellow Spherical Buoy (N) | N52 14.37 | W004 22.08 | |
| Bay | Pale Pink Spherical Buoy (B) | N52 14.52 | W004 19.92 | |
| Drywy | Orange Spherical Buoy (D) | N52 13.46 | W004 19.92 | |
| Cwmtydu | TBN | N52 11.9 | W004 24.9 | Normally placed by RIB on day of race |
| AYC | TBN | N52.14.6 | W004 16.1 | AYC Start line buoy off clubhouse |
| Causeway, Patches, Sarn-y-Bwch, Carreg-y-Trai, Cardigan Island | Various | Various | Various | Pass to seaward |
Notes and Courses
- Race and Course information will normally be posted on chalkboard outside club 1 hour prior to start.
- However, the final course decision will be broadcast on Ch37/12 by the OOD/Cruiser Captain approximately 10 minutes before the start. Ch 12 can be used as a back-up.
- Start lines will either be set by OOD/Cruiser Capt using a small dan-type buoy and a nearby mark, or conversely, using a line off the pier head or 2 nearby marks.
- If using pier head for start, the line is defined by small transit pole on the pier end and the Inshore No1/POD buoy (and not the pole-flagstaff transit)
- Finish lines will normally be off the pier head, or as defined by OOD. If using a pier head finish, the line is defined as a line from the small transit pole and Inshore No1/POD mark.
- The time datum for all NQYC races is GPS (UTC) time corrected to local time , although it is suggested that most race watches can be set for the 5-4-1-0 start sequence countdown which is then followed by elapsed time count up, which is equally useful - if confirmed as valid.
- Courses may be shortened by OOD (or by Cruiser Captain with skipper consensus on Ch 37/12.)
- All boats should take their own elapsed and GPS finish time and communicate this with the OOD/Cruiser Captain. They should also endeavour to estimate the finish times of the boat immeditaely ahead and also, the boat immediately behind.
- The time limit for Round the Cans races is 4 hours - or as notified by OOD/Cruiser Captain. There is no time limit for passage races. MERS 2 hours.
- Individual regattas/series may have their own Race/Course Instructions and may differ from NQYC Course Instructions.
- The Ina Cardinal mark is currently a considerable distance from the Ina Reef which it is meant to mark and indeed, it may no longer be in the position marked on many nautical charts. As a result, the Ina Cardinal is no longer considered a mark of the course on all legs of all NQYC club races and may be used as a rounding mark - although the OOD may elect to include it as a mark of the course to be passed to seaward if he/she thinks fit. Whilst the OOD/ Cruiser Capt will endeavour to choose courses that minimises the risks to keel boats, it is the sole responsibility of the owner/skipper to ensure safe navigation of their vessel so as to avoid obstacles on the sea-bed at all times and in all states of tide.
- All positions are approximate and marks may drift - buoys being out of position is not grounds for protest/redress.
- Finish lines for passage races will defined by OOD/Cruiser Captain on the day.
